The English Garden is not only home to beer gardens and kiosks. It also has high-quality restaurants and a wide variety of kiosks to cater for both large and small appetites.
Chinese Tower
The beer garden at the Chinaturm is the most famous beer garden in the English Garden. It is popular with Munich residents as well as newcomers and tourists. The beer benches are arranged around the beautiful Chinese pagoda, where the brass band plays on many days in summer. It is located in the southern part of the English Garden.
Seehaus
The Seehaus beer garden is located south of the middle ring road. The tables and benches extend right up to the shore of Kleinhesseloher See. In the evening you can experience a beautiful sunset here. The beer garden is particularly popular with the people of Schwabing. There’s always a little bit of chic and chic here too.
Hirschau
The Hirschau beer garden is located north of the middle ring road, somewhat hidden and set back next to the tennis court. It offers a great atmosphere under the chestnut trees and is very popular with Munich residents precisely because it is a little quieter and more tranquil. The large, beautiful playground is popular with children. A jazz band often plays on Sundays.
Aumeister
The Aumeister is located in the northernmost part of the English Garden. It is a beautiful beer garden, idyllically and quietly situated in the shade of old chestnut trees. If you want to take a long walk, it’s a great place to stop for a bite to eat.

The restaurant at the Chinaturm
Elegant and beautifully decorated, the upscale Chinaturm restaurant offers excellent cuisine for every occasion in a sophisticated setting. In summer, the terrace is also covered, with a view of the Chinese tower and beer garden.
The time-honored building from 1840 in Hirschau was renovated in 2013 with great attention to detail. Today it has a very stylish dining room and ballroom with seating for up to 200 guests. In culinary terms, a piece of Munich’s food tradition is combined with modern culinary art.
The entrance to the restaurant is right next to the beer garden. The slightly recessed summer terrace, right next to the restaurant, is a particularly quiet and beautiful place to sit. The cuisine offers Bavarian-Mediterranean delicacies with seasonal specialties. A large parking lot is available.
This good Bavarian restaurant is located directly at the entrance to the English Garden at Keferstraße 12. It has a rustic dining room made of dark wood and a beautiful little front garden. Classic Bavarian dishes are served in a dignified atmosphere and a quiet beer garden. The duck is highly recommended.
Restaurant St. Emmerams Mühle (currently closed)
You will find the St. Emmeramsmühle with its rustic dining room in the northern part of the English Garden in Oberföhring. When you leave the English Garden over the bridge to Sperrvogelstraße, you will come directly to it.

Milchhäusl
The organic snack bar “Milchhäusl” has 100% Bavarian organic food on the menu. Sitting in one of the decommissioned gondolas of an old ski lift is particularly fun. The playground right next door makes the Milchhäusl the ideal meeting place for families. It is located at the entrance to Veterinärstraße.
Fräulein Grüneis
The Fräulein Grüneis kiosk already has a bit of cult status: renovated and converted in 2011, the former Klohäusl is a popular meeting place for relaxed citizens who like to sit on a beer crate and don’t attach too much importance to fussing about. Small and cozy, with a nice forecourt and individual seating, you can get snacks, cakes, drinks and small dishes here – all cooked with love.
Kiosk at the lake (Kiosk am Seeeinlauf)
Drinks, ice cream, sweets and small snacks are available from the kiosk at the entrance to Kleinhesseloher See – perfect for quenching your thirst, especially for all the athletes on site.
Mini Hofbräuhaus
The mini Hofbräuhaus in the northern half of the Englischer Garten is a popular place to visit.
Contact point for dog owners. Here you will find everything you need to satisfy a small appetite, as well as schnitzel and other hot dishes. However, you shouldn’t be bothered by dogs, as they generally run free here.
Kiosk Fräulein Müller
If you want to grab a snack before your walk, Fräulein Müller on Gunzenrainerstraße is the place to go. Next to the nicely laid out tables at the kiosk is the smallest beach in the world with just four sun loungers. The English Garden is only 50 meters away.
Tivoli Pavilion
The Tivoli Pavilion, diagonally opposite the Hirschau parking lot, provides drinks, ice cream, sweets and small snacks. Seating is also available.
Cafe & Bar:
The Golden Bar
The Golden Bar in the English Garden is located directly at the back of the Haus der Kunst. It’s a really cool bar, steeped in history, which revives the flair of old lounges and combines it with new facets of design. The frescoes of the Goldene Bar München were painted over after the war and uncovered again at the beginning of 2000. They are preserved in their original form.
